Okay. Local story. The other day I saw my almost-90-year-old neighbor walking down the street with a cane, carrying a big pot of flowers. I figured she was going to the cemetery, so I offered her a ride. It would have taken her forever to walk there. Took her to the little churchyard and I helped her clean her husband's grave and replace the flowers. She then took me around and introduced me to all her dead relatives, including the cousin who owned our house. It was very sweet. She doesn't speak a single word of English, so I always learn a little more Portuguese when I hang out with her.
